Eastern Spadefoot

Scaphiopus holbrookii

Description:

Hundreds of tiny black tadpoles in clear water near the side of the road in a small stream. The body is quite oval but the tail is remarkably slim and short.

Habitat:

I spotted these tadpoles in a slow running stream by the side of the road. There were so many gathered by the edges where the current is weakest.

Notes:

I looked but could not find an adult of the species.
